Prairie Primitives Folk Art


Prairie Primitives Folk Art is a one-woman business located in Northern California. Although the business name is new, I have been creating primitive folk art for more than 20 years as "Patches & Tatters" and before that as "From the Heart."

My current focus is on primitive cloth dolls which look like they've been around since the Gold Rush! I will occasionally make a whimsical doll or two, although they are still very much on the primitive side of things.

I like to use vintage textiles in my work whenever I can; these range from old feed sacks and flannel sheets to well-loved antique quilts and woven coverlets (don't worry, I could never cut up a good quilt or coverlet!).

My work is available on my web site, and at a few shows each year. My favorite shows are the California Country Folk Art Fair, held twice a year in conjunction with the California Country Antiques Show in Los Altos, California and the Bird in Hand Folk Art & Antiques Fair held in early December, also in Los Altos.
